SUMMARY

The 4 th edition of best-selling author Nigel Cook'sIntroductory Mathematicsis a complete "prep math" text for technology students. Beginning with fractions and decimal numbers and proceeding on to build a solid foundation in exponents, the metric system, algebra, trigonometry, logarithms, graphs, and binary math, this easy-to-understand text will give students the math skills needed for career training. After 16 textbooks, 26 editions, and 20 years of front-line education experience, Nigel Cook knows how to make mathematics easily accessible, fully preparing students for success in their technical careers. Outline:Assuming no prior understanding, this text begins at the very beginning and then establishes a solid foundation in mathematics for all areas of technical career training.
